Career path

Career Role in Smart Production (UK) Description
Smart Manufacturing Engineer (Primary: Smart Manufacturing, Secondary: Automation) Designs, implements, and maintains automated production systems. High demand due to Industry 4.0 advancements.
Robotics Technician (Primary: Robotics, Secondary: Automation) Installs, programs, and repairs industrial robots within smart factories. Strong job security and competitive salaries.
Data Scientist (Smart Production) (Primary: Data Science, Secondary: Predictive Maintenance) Analyzes large datasets to optimize production processes and predict equipment failures. High earning potential with increasing demand.
IoT Specialist (Smart Factory) (Primary: IoT, Secondary: Smart Production) Develops and manages Internet of Things solutions for smart factories, enhancing efficiency and connectivity. Rapidly growing sector.
